Physics Minor
Minor Requirements
The minor in physics consists of six courses:
Code | Title |
---|---|
Core | |
Complete one course from the following: | |
Introductory Physics of Living Systems II/Lab | |
Spacetime, Waves, and Photons | |
Complete the following courses: | |
PHYS 211 | Newtonian Mechanics |
PHYS 222 | Electricity and Magnetism |
Additional Courses | |
Complete at least three courses from the following: | |
Introductory Physics of Living Systems I/Lab 1 | |
Energy, Matter, and Motion 2 | |
Any course in the Physics and Astronomy department 200-level or higher |

Pass/Fail
Pass/Fail grading may not be elected for courses applied toward the minor.
Restricted Declarations
Students who have declared the Physics minor may not declare the following:
- Physics major
- Physics of the Large and Small (C056) GEC
